What happened

Morgan Stanley has maintained an 'overweight' rating on Reliance Industries (RIL) with a target price of Rs 1,803, implying a 34% upside. The brokerage highlights RIL's strategic focus on AI infrastructure and new energy as key growth catalysts for its next monetization cycle.

Why it matters

This analyst endorsement from a major global brokerage firm provides a strong positive signal for RIL. The emphasis on AI and new energy aligns with global megatrends and indicates RIL's diversification into high-growth, future-oriented sectors, which could unlock significant long-term value for shareholders.
